Estradiol secreted by growing ovarian follicle(s) has been considered classically to be the neural trigger for the preovulatory surge of gonadotropins. The observation that the estradiol-induced gonadotropin surge in ovariectomized rats is of lesser magnitude and duration than that found in the cycling rat at proestrus has resulted in a search for other steroid regulators. Progesterone is a major regulator of the preovulatory gonadotropin surge. It can only act in the presence of an estrogen background, which is necessary for the synthesis of progesterone receptors. In the estrogen-primed ovariectomized rat, progesterone is able to initiate and enhance the gonadotropin surge to the magnitude observed on the day of proestrus and limit it to 1 day. The physiological role of progresterone in the induction of the preovulatory gonadotropin surge has been demonstrated by the attenuation of the progesterone-induced surge and the endogenous proestrus surge by progesterone receptor antagonist RU486 and the progesterone synthesis inhibitor trilostane. The promoter region of the follicle-stimulating hormone (FHS)-beta gene contains multiple progesterone response elements and progesterone brings about FSH release as well. The reduction of progesterone in the 5 alpha-position appears to be important for the regulation of progesterone secretion. Corticosteroids appear to play a significant role in the secondary FSH surge on late proestrus and early estrus.  相似文献

Effect of level of dietary calcium on body adaptation to radionuclides and lead exposure was studied in experiments with rats. Effectivity of adaptation was evaluated by analysis of accumulation and elimination of xenobiotics and antioxidant activity of liver tissue and erythrocytes. Low and normal levels of calcium in diet of rats do not provide for long-term adaptation to exposure of Ce-137 and Pb. The diet enriched by calcium caused a significant protective-adaptation effect on stages of accumulation and biotransformation of xenobiotics.  相似文献

Trimming composite restorations includes gross removal of excess material, contouring, and finishing. Many surfaces such as the lingual surface of anterior teeth or the occlusal surfaces of posterior teeth require the use of rigid rotating instruments. The purpose of our study was to assess the suitability of eight finishing diamonds, five tungsten carbide finishing burs, and one ceramically coated finishing instrument for trimming a small-particle hybrid composite material. A total of 70 specimens of Herculite XRV were treated with the different finishing instruments under simulated practice conditions, and surface roughness was recorded quantitatively using an optical laser pick-up. The resulting surfaces were examined qualitatively with the help of scanning electron microscopy (SEM). Cutting efficiency of the diamonds and burs was evaluated at a constant pressure of 2.5 N using 42 additional specimens of Herculite XRV. Significant differences were calculated using one-way ANOVA and pairwise contrasts by Tukey's multiple range test. The results showed that finishing diamonds were characterized by high cutting efficiency and relatively rough corresponding composite surfaces, whereas tungsten carbide finishing burs led to smooth composite surfaces but had little cutting efficiency. For gross removal and contouring of composite restorations, a 15-40 microns finishing diamond is recommended followed by a tungsten carbide bur for finishing the restoration.  相似文献

Helicobacter pylori, a cause of peptic ulcer disease and certain types of gastric cancers, has usually been cultured on diverse agar-based media, resulting in a requirement for 2 to 4 days of growth at 37 degrees C. We have developed a novel broth medium consisting of a base medium supplemented with 2% newborn calf serum, Mg2+, Cu2+, Fe2+, Zn2+, Mn2+, and 1 mg of lysed human erythrocytes per ml. This medium supports rapid growth of H. pylori, with a doubling time of about 50 min. Optimal growth was obtained in a pH range higher than that supporting most other gram-negative bacteria (at pH 8.5). H. pylori cultured in this supplemented broth retains the spiral morphology seen in both histological sections and cultures from agar-based media and also retains a high urease activity. After 18 h in this broth, H. pylori transforms to a coccal form with a complete loss of urease activity. Previously these cocci have been reported to be senescent, since they could not be subcultured on agar medium. Our experiments suggest that some of the cocci can revert back to the spiral morphology with full recovery of urease activity when subcultured in fresh microaerobic broth medium.  相似文献

Recent work has demonstrated that the brain has the capacity to synthesize impressive amounts of the gases nitric oxide (NO) and carbon monoxide (CO). There is growing evidence that these gaseous molecules function as novel neural messengers in the brain. This article reviews the pertinent literature concerning the putative role of NO and CO as critical neurotransmitters and biological mediators of the neuroendocrine axis. Abundant evidence is presented which suggests that NO has an important role in the control of reproduction due to its ability to control GnRH secretion from the hypothalamus. NO potently stimulates GnRH secretion and also appears to mediate the action of one of the major transmitters controlling GnRH secretion, glutamate. Evidence is presented which suggests that NO stimulates GnRH release due to its ability to modulate the heme-containing enzyme, guanylate cyclase, which leads to enhanced production of the second messenger molecule, cGMP. A physiological role for NO in the preovulatory LH surge was also evidenced by findings that inhibitors and antisense oligonucleotides to nitric oxide synthase (NOS) attenuate the steroid-induced and preovulatory LH surge. CO may also play a role in stimulating GnRH secretion as heme molecules stimulate GnRH release in vitro, an effect which requires heme oxygenase activity and is blocked by the gaseous scavenger molecule, hemoglobin. Evidence is also reviewed which suggests that NO acts to restrain the hypothalamic-pituitary-adrenal (HPA) axis, as it inhibits HPA stimulation by various stimulants such as interleukin-1 beta, vasopressin, and inflammation. This effect fits a proinflammatory role of NO as it leads to suppression of the release of the anti-inflammatory corticosteroids from the adrenal. Although not as intensely studied as NO, CO has been shown to suppress stimulated CRH release and may also function to restrain the HPA axis. Evidence implicating NO in the control of prolactin and growth hormone secretion is also reviewed and discussed, as is the possible role of NO acting directly at the anterior pituitary. Taken as a whole, the current data suggest that the diffusible gases, NO and CO, act as novel transmitters in the neuroendocrine axis and mediate a variety of important neuroendocrine functions.  相似文献

Contrasts are drawn between dental care based on fee-for-service and managed care financial arrangements. The advantages of fee-for-service include (for the profession) slow acceptance of managed care in dentistry compared to medicine; (for society and the patient) more community service, higher technical quality of work, and stimulation of innovations; and (for the individual dentist) the strong dentist-patient bond as well as professionalism.  相似文献

BACKGROUND: The current classification dividing patients with functional gastrointestinal symptoms into subgroups remains controversial. AIMS: To determine whether distinct symptom groupings exist in the community. METHODS: A random sample of Sydney residents in Penrith, Australia was mailed a validated self report questionnaire. Gastrointestinal symptoms including the Rome criteria for irritable bowel syndrome (IBS) and dyspepsia were measured. RESULTS: Among 730 respondents, the 12 month age and gender adjusted prevalence (adjusted to the Australian population) of IBS, dyspepsia, and gastro-oesophageal reflux were 11.8% (95% confidence interval (CI) 9.3 to 14.3%), 11.5% (95% CI 9.6 to 14.6%), and 17.5% (95% CI 14.2 to 19.9%), respectively. In total, 60% of the population reported four or more gastrointestinal symptoms. There was considerable overlap of IBS with dyspepsia and among the dyspepsia subgroups by application of the Rome criteria. Independently, 10 symptom groupings were identified by factor analysis. The underlying constructs measured by these factors were generally the major abdominal syndromes recognised by the Rome classification: dyspepsia, IBS, reflux, painless constipation, painless diarrhoea, and bloating, in addition to a number of more specific symptom groupings. CONCLUSION: Gastrointestinal symptoms are common and overlap in the community, but distinct upper and lower abdominal symptom groupings can be identified.  相似文献

Gadolinium (Gd)-enhanced three-dimensional (3D) magnetic resonance angiography (MRA) is a quick method for performing noninvasive diagnostic angiography. A major technical obstacle to the successful implementation of this technique, however, is the proper coordination of the data acquisition with the contrast bolus. In this article, the use of an automated bolus-detection algorithm (MR SmartPrep), which triggers the initiation of data acquisition for Gd-enhanced 3D MRA is reviewed. Potential applications of this evolving technique are illustrated.  相似文献

A riboflavine-binding protein has been isolated from egg white and its properties have been characterized. The apoprotein-employing techniques for riboflavine detection in foods, urine, and blood serum are highly competitive with conventional labor-consuming procedures and with the high expensive HPLC method in sensitivity and selectivity, and can be recommended for riboflavine detection in biological objects.  相似文献
